Transaction 56289be32d7ca36cbd0877733bb73eb3219c1d3c996c33b7a321087f50ad6dc0
1 Input
1 Output
-
56289be32d7ca36cbd0877733bb73eb3219c1d3c996c33b7a321087f50ad6dc0:0
- value
- 41446
- script pubkey
- OP_0 OP_PUSHBYTES_20 babb19b2362f672ecaa104c81a3708327659dc59
- address
- bc1qh2a3nv3k9anjaj4pqnyp5dcgxfm9nhzefxd7uw